7951307982892560 is an even composite number. It is composed of ten dist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of five thousand, one hundred twenty divisors.

Prime factorization of 7951307982892560:

24 × 33 × 5 × 11 × 13 × 17 × 31 × 41 × 61 × 19531

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 11 × 13 × 17 × 31 × 41 × 61 × 19531)
